资源简介:
本数据集主要面向地铁隧道病害检测研究、地铁安全运维需求,对深圳地铁2号线湖贝站-黄贝岭站上行区间的隧道几何特征及病害情况等开展监测,通过人工调查、三维激光扫描仪、高清相机等,主要观测了地铁隧道三维激光点云模型、隧道衬砌高清图片等数据,为地铁隧道几何形态分析及表面裂缝、渗漏水等病害分析提供数据基础,数据量2.08GB。同时,数据集同步至课题的地下基础设施智慧平台,为平台提供基础数据支撑,通过平台集成的相关自动化检测模块,对地铁隧道的运行安全做出分析预警,从而保障地铁安全运维。

This dataset is designed for metro tunnel defect detection research and metro safety operation and maintenance needs. It conducts monitoring on the tunnel geometric features and defect conditions of the upbound section between Hubei Station and Huangbeiling Station on Shenzhen Metro Line 2. Data including 3D laser point cloud models of metro tunnels and high-definition images of tunnel linings were collected through manual inspection, 3D laser scanners, high-definition cameras and other methods. This dataset provides a fundamental data basis for the analysis of metro tunnel geometric morphology and defects such as surface cracks, water seepage and leakage, with a total data volume of 2.08 GB. Meanwhile, the dataset has been synchronized to the intelligent underground infrastructure platform of the research project, offering basic data support for the platform. Through the automated detection modules integrated on this platform, analysis and early warnings can be implemented for the operation safety of metro tunnels, thereby ensuring the safe operation and maintenance of the metro.
